I started with a stitched background using MFT
Blueprint 13. I then added a very light wash of the green from the Twinkling
H2O's Thankful set. It's a nice soft muted yellow green once it's diluted quite a bit. I then added a poinsettia spray using Impression Obsession Pine Branch and PoppyStamps
Small Blooming Poinsettia. I sponged the edges of the poinsettia cut out of pink card stock with a darker pink distress stain Picked
Raspberry. I then added some white Impression
Obsession Small Snowflake Set with Art Institute glue. Finally, I added a little Christmas sentiment using ODBD God's Timing and Stitched Ovals dies popped up with small Joy! foam pads.
